2015-04-01 69 views
0

如何使用jQuery驗證框架的一個選擇選項卡上我怎樣才能在選擇標籤使用jQuery驗證框架

這是我的小提琴

http://jsfiddle.net/2yXsL/377/

我曾嘗試爲

<select id="BsnessType" name="BsnessType" class="span12 valid"> 
<option value="SELECT">SELECT</option> 
<option value="101">Theatre</option> 
<option value="102">Restaurant</option> 
</select> 



$('#mailer').validate({ 
    focusInvalid: false, 
    debug: true, 
    rules: { 
     name: { 
      required: true 
     }, 
     email_address: { 
      required: true, 
     }, 
     BsnessType: { 
      required: true, 
     } 

    }, 
    messages: { 
     name: { 
      required: 'name required' 
     }, 
     email_address: { 
      required: 'email required', 
      email: 'email address is not valid' 
     }, 
     BsnessType: { 
      required: 'BsnessType is required', 

     } 

    }, 
     submitHandler: function(event, validator) { 
     if ($("#mailer").valid()) { 
     callformsubmit(); 
     return false; 
     } 
    } 

}); 

請讓我知道如何做到這一點?

回答

2

爲選項SELECT設置空值。這是你的fiddle updated.。空值意味着沒有任何內容,它會觸發驗證所需的

<option value="">SELECT</option> 
+0

非常好,非常感謝。 – Kiran 2015-04-01 09:03:44